Students and staff at King James I Academy are celebrating A-Level results following another very successful year.

Students have achieved excellent outcomes in both academic and vocational courses and are preparing for the next stage of their education, employment or training. A record number of students have gained their first-choice places at Universities such as York, Durham, Newcastle, Leeds, Sheffield, Liverpool and Northumbria.

Students have excelled in a broad range of subjects with 67% of students achieving the new gold standard in one or more subjects (A/A* at A' Level or Distinction* in an Applied General qualification).
